Driving PSA
This PSA brought to you by several would-be assassins who tried to wave me in front of speeding cars in the last month and who will have to try harder next time.
Title text: This PSA brought to you by several would-be assassins who tried to wave me in front of speeding cars in the last month and who will have to try harder next time.

Explanation

Ambox notice.png This explanation may be incomplete or incorrect: Created by a CLUELESS BOT DRIVING AT 72.42048 km/h (20.1168 m/s) - Please change this comment when editing this page. Do NOT delete this tag too soon.

A PSA is a Public Service Announcement. Some drivers, when given the right of way, will let others take it before them. This comic is saying that people who exhibit this behavior are actually Terminator-style assassins, sent to kill people by sending them into oncoming traffic and making it look like an accident.

The title text explains that Randall made this PSA because he has experienced this multiple times in the last month. Although, since he believes this behavior to be done by time-travel assassins, he has not accepted the right of way, and thus believes himself to have evaded death. He then says that he already knows this trick, the assassins should try harder. Such a claim that assassins are actively trying to murder him using "right of way" would be treated as a conspiracy theory by most people.

Despite the PSA's conspiratorial presentation, this is good advice. This habit is sometimes called "the wave of death", because it is common for such "generous" drivers to forget about other lanes that also have right-of-way over the crossing driver or pedestrian, and cluelessly wave them through right into the path of another car which is traveling at full speed. Always check for yourself that your way is clear, and if your view is blocked, sit tight. While Randall likely exaggerated this for comical effect, it could actually be helpful in making the advice more memorable and therefore more likely to save lives.
